In case y'all missed it (I think it was in his Letter from the Chairman or a 10FTC episode), releases going forward will be calendar driven, not milestone driven.

As I understand it, we'll get a PTU release prior to month end. Anything they think is ready, they'll include. Then after PTU testing, they'll fix or remove things and the live client will be released at the end of the month.

Then they start the cycle all over.

I really like this! No more wonder about when 2.x is going to drop. Every month will be something new and exciting to experience.
